Activities - how the charity spends its money
Global Angels empowers and transforms disadvantaged communities around the world. We partner with innovative projects to deliver tangible on the ground resources such as safe drinking water, education, healthcare.energy & infrastructure. We seek to develop, fund and replicate these highly-impactful, sustainable projects, building capacity of scalable models, increasing their reach and impact.

Charitable objects
TO RELIEVE HUMAN NEED, HARDSHIP AND SUFFERING IN WHATEVER PARTS OF THE WORLD, PARTICULARLY BY MEANS OF MOBILISING, ADMINISTERING AND DEPLOYING HUMAN AND MATERIAL RESOURCES TO DISTRESSED POPULATIONS WITHOUT RACIAL, POLITICAL OR RELIGIOUS DISCRIMINATION
Area of benefit
WORLDWIDE
